The Boeing International Headquarters is a 36-floor skyscraper located in the Near West Side of Chicago. The building, at 100 North Riverside Plaza, is located on the west side of the Chicago River directly across from the downtown Loop. The building was designed with a structural system that uses steel trusses to support its suspended southwest corner in order to clear the Amtrak and Metra railroad tracks immediately beneath it. It won the Structural Engineers Association of Illinois' "Most Innovative" Design Award.The building was originally constructed for the Morton Salt Company; Boeing moved their corporate headquarters there in 2001 when they opted to leave Seattle for Chicago. Navteq moved their headquarters to the Boeing Building in 2007. It has also housed offices of Ameritech.

Hyatt Center is an American office tower in Chicago completed in 2005. The 48-story skyscraper stands at 679 feet (207 m) on 71 South Wacker Drive. It is owned by the Irvine Company.Pei Cobb Freed & Partners' striking elliptical steel and glass design is reminiscent of Tour EDF, a skyscraper in Paris, France designed by the same firm.The 1,765,000 square foot (164,000 m²) building contains 65,000 cubic yards (50,000 m³) of concrete and 12,000 tons of structural steel. It took about 2,700 truckloads to excavate the building's foundation, and 1,300,000 man hours over nearly two years to finish. Twenty-eight high speed elevators serve Hyatt Center.The building features extensive landscape design by Chicago's Hoerr Schaudt Landscape Architects, both inside and outside, from bamboo groves, complete with fountains, lining the modern lobby to lush green grass in raised curved stone planters on the building's south side. The Hyatt Center also contains art panels by Keith Tyson and a trompe l'oeil mural by Ricci Albenda.The anchor tenants of the building include Hyatt Hotels Corporation - floors 10 through 17 - and Mayer Brown LLP - floors 32,33 and 36-43. The floor 2 cafe is available to all tenants and registered guests.

Health Care Service Corporation (HCSC) is the largest member-owned health insurance company in the United States. HCSC offers a wide variety of insurance products and related services through Blue Cross and Blue Shield® of Illinois, Blue Cross and Blue Shield of Montana, Blue Cross and Blue Shield of New Mexico, Blue Cross and Blue Shield of Oklahoma, Blue Cross and Blue Shield of Texas, and Dearborn National. The company employs more than 22,000 people and serves more than 15 million members. HCSC is one of the most financially secure health insurers in the United States. HCSC maintains its headquarters in Chicago and is an independent licensee of the Blue Cross and Blue Shield Association. UNION Insurance Group is the largest 100% Union commercial insurance agency in the USA. Since 1997 we have been committed to Labor with our mission to ensure the financial security of Union organizations by providing quality customized insurance products, And to do our part in strengthening the Labor Movement. More than 5,000 Labor organization customers across the country include: Internationals, Regional / District / State Councils, JATC’s, and Multi-Employer Trust Funds gives us the buying power to offer custom tailored coverage at competitive pricing. One of the biggest distinctions between Union Insurance Group and our competitors is that OUR PROGRAM IS DESIGNED TO IMPROVE THE LIVES OF UNION MEMBERS by strengthening the Labor Economy and helping create union jobs. Over $3,000,000 is reinvested back into the Union economy every year thanks to our guaranteed use of Union Labor for repair and reconstruction for insurance claims. This commitment to use Union contractors, products, services and vendors whenever possible, is the key to creating jobs for our brothers & sisters in variety of Union industries and trades. An estimated 5% of money spent with non-union insurance agents is used to support causes detrimental to Labor’s principles. But buying from a Union shop, no less than 70% of the same premium remains in the Labor economy, and no Union dollars are used to fund opposing groups with anti-Labor agendas.
